
Micron has been the biggest foreign investor in Taiwan this year through end-May, US$4.33 billion (NT$138 billion) according to government approvals data. In all, US$8.43 billion in foreign investments have been approved by Taiwan, up 53.8% versus 2025. TSMC has been the biggest outward investor, moving $30 billion to TSMC Global Ltd. in the British Virgin Islands. AI server maker Wiwynn won approval for its $500 million USA investment. $Micron Tech(MU.US) $Taiwan Semiconductor(TSM.US) #Wiwynn #semiconductors
